All Problems by Category
Every NHTSA complaint category for the 2004 Toyota Prius.
| Component | Complaints | Crashes | Fires | Avg Mileage | Volume |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Headlight/Taillight Failures | 164 | — | — | 117,219 mi | |
| Electrical Faults | 153 | 4 | 2 | 68,579 mi | |
| Unintended Acceleration | 48 | 10 | — | 66,304 mi | |
| Engine & Cooling | 45 | — | — | 27,719 mi | |
| Engine And Engine Cooling:Engine | 29 | 1 | — | 12,354 mi | |
| Hydraulic Brakes | 24 | 4 | — | 57,165 mi | |
| Brakes | 21 | 2 | — | 141,478 mi | |
| Transmission / Drivetrain | 18 | 2 | — | 92,548 mi | |
| Exterior Lighting:Headlights | 17 | — | — | 84,100 mi | |
| Airbags | 16 | 14 | — | 102,835 mi | |
| Engine And Engine Cooling:Engine:Gasoline | 15 | — | — | 15,857 mi | |
| Service Brakes, Electric | 13 | 1 | — | 84,541 mi | |
| Automatic Transmission | 12 | 1 | — | 48,183 mi | |
| Electrical System:12v/24v/48v Battery | 11 | — | — | 13,691 mi | |
| Instrument Cluster | 10 | — | — | 48,660 mi | |
| Engine Problems | 9 | — | — | 120,453 mi | |
| Service Brakes, Hydraulic:Antilock/Traction Control/Electronic Limited Slip | 9 | 3 | — | 42,752 mi | |
| Steering Defects | 9 | 1 | — | 136,916 mi | |
| Electronic Stability Control | 6 | — | — | 50,742 mi | |
| Visibility | 6 | — | — | 67,551 mi | |
| Engine And Engine Cooling:Cooling System | 5 | — | — | 115,196 mi | |
| Other Equipment | 5 | — | — | 19,250 mi | |
| Gasoline Fuel System | 4 | — | — | — | |
| Fuel System | 4 | — | — | — | |
| Traction Control System | 4 | — | — | — | |
| Vehicle Speed Control:Accelerator Pedal | 4 | — | — | — | |
| Parking-Brake Issues | 3 | — | — | — | |
| Seat Belts:Rear/Other | 3 | — | — | — | |
| Air Bags:Frontal | 2 | 2 | — | — |

Recalls for 2004 Toyota Prius
2 NHTSA recall campaigns affecting ~1,020,367 vehicles.
Toyota is recalling certain model year 2004-2009 Prius vehicles manufactured August 6, 2003, through March 30, 2009 and FCHV-adv vehicles manufactured December 12, 2008, through September 13, 2011. During manufacturing, a scratch may have occurred inside of the electrically driven water pump at the coil wire. The coil wire may corrode at the scratched portion.
Toyota is recalling certain model year 2004-2009 Prius vehicles manufactured August 5, 2003, through March 30, 2009. The affected vehicles have a steering intermediate extension shaft assembly built with metal splines that complete the connection from the steering wheel to the steering gear. These splines may have been manufactured with an insufficient hardness.
